depends on how frequently you have people sit in the back..

2 drs - More sporty - but you have to let people out of the back ... pls bigger door, better chance of a door dent

4 drs - Less Sporty (more family Like) - but you can remain in the driver seat, and people in the back can get out whenever they want -

I've had a 98 328i since last August, and love it. It's definitely more practical to the 4 doors, and as others have mentioned there is a little more sturctural rigidity, and oddly most 4 doors weigh less than thier 2 door counterparts.
Having said that, I think the 2 door does look sexier. But I can't get 2 car seats easily into the 2 door, so I got the 4 door. have fun!
